Character Relationships in Cromwell

Oliver Cromwell (played by Richard Harris) is a protagonist in Cromwell. King Charles I (played by Alec Guinness) is a protagonist in Cromwell. Henry Ireton (played by Michael Jayston) appears in Cromwell. Prince Rupert (played by Timothy Dalton) appears in Cromwell. Hugh Peters (played by Patrick Magee) appears in Cromwell.
